Who Developed Cognitive Stimulation Therapy. It was developed by Dr Aimee Spector a Clinical Psychologist and Lecturer at University College London. The original CST program was developed by British researchers and psychologists Amy Spector Martin Orell and Bob Woods in the late 1990s and early. Cognitive therapy is thus born Beck Shaw Rush. The therapy involves 14 sessions of themed activities usually held over a 7 week period. An Introduction to Cognitive Stimulation Therapy Cognitive Stimulation Therapy CST is a brief evidence-based treatment for people with mild to moderate dementia.
